How to Make Za'atar Ka'ak Fingers
Light, flavorful pastries that are perfect for a snack or a quick bite. Try Za'atar Ka'ak Fingers in the style of Shou Tabkhin Today for a savory treat.
Ingredients

- 3 cups flour
- 1/2 cup oil
- 3 tablespoons cornstarch
- 1 tablespoon yeast
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 tablespoon baking powder
- 3/4 cup warm water
- Za'atar (thyme) blend
- Dough fat mix
- Egg
- 1/4 cup milk
- A little water
Method

- Mix the flour with the salt, baking powder, yeast and starch, then add the oil and knead well until the flour absorbs the oil completely.
- Add one tablespoon of za'atar, then begin adding water gradually until you have a soft, cohesive dough. Let the dough rest and rise.
- After the time has passed, roll the dough on a clean surface and brush it with the whipped fat mixture, then sprinkle za'atar as desired.
- Cut the dough into long fingers and roll them into a rope shape.
- Place the za'atar dough fingers on a tray and wait about 5 minutes for them to proof, then brush them again with the fat mixture and bake in a hot oven until the bottoms of the ka'ak fingers brown.Timers: 5 min
- Brown the za'atar ka'ak fingers for about 8 minutes on top.Timers: 8 min
